A little bit of good news bad news for drivers tomorrow. The bad news…traffic on the intersection of K-68 and main will have to rely on stop signs tomorrow instead of blinking red lights. The good news…work crews will begin repairs on the traffic signals tomorrow! During the repairs, the intersection will be controlled with stop signs as the signals will not be operational. Because of safety issues, and the use of the stop signs, the intersection will be reduced to one lane in each direction. Officials say the repair could take two days, but they are asking for patience and cooperation while they work as quickly as possible to get the signals back in working order. Flooding on August first destroyed the circuit box for the traffic lights. So, tomorrow and possibly Wednesday, everyone not only exercise caution at the intersection, but stay calm, cool and collected. Since it will be down to one lane, you may want to leave the house a few minutes early and ecpect short delays as traffic flows through the area.
